Side-Channel Pumps

The side-channel pumps are self-priming, gas handling and operate more economically than normal centrifugal pumps, when handling low flows and high heads.

Self-Priming Gas Handling

The side-channel pumps are appropriate to solve many pumping problems in industrial processes. They can be used for almost all liquids, which are free of any abrasive solids and of suitable viscosity.

By using only one shaft seal on the pressure side, transportation media can also be carried in the high-vacuum area.
